HomeMy WebLinkAboutRESOLUTIONS - 01012001 - 2001-107 IN THE BOARD OF SUPERVISORS OF CONTRA COSTA"COUNTY, STATE OF CALIFORNIA In the Matter of Proclaiming the Month ) Of May, 2001 as Mental Health Month ) In Contra Costa County ) RESOLUTION NO. 2001/ 107 WHEREAS, mental illness affects millions of adults, adolescents, children and their families and causes much stress and suffering as well as costing our nation billions of dollars annually for lost productivity, economic dependence and health care; and WHEREAS, mental illness is a physical and emotional condition that is treatable, with recovery possible through appropriate medical, social and support services; and WHEREAS, people with mental disabilities share with all people a desire and need for interpersonal acceptance and support, decent housing and an opportunity to be productive; and WHEREAS, through the prevention and treatment of mental and emotional disorders we can return individuals to productive and successful lives; and WHEREAS, the commitment must begin at the local community level to increase awareness of mental illness and to promote the understanding that people with mental disorders can and do lead productive and satisfying lives;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the Board of Supervisors that May, 2001 be proclaimed as Mental Health Month in Contra Costa County. PASSED AND ADOPTED ON March 20, 2 00 1, by a unanimous vote of the Board members present. r Mark DeSaulnier , Joh Gayle B.
